healthMonitor: call configured unit when threshold exceeded

Add threshold target implementation.
Call the system target unit configured in config file when threshold
value exceeded.

+void HealthSensor::startUnit(const std::string& sysdUnit)
+{
+    if (sysdUnit.empty())
+    {
+        return;
+    }
+
+    sdbusplus::message::message msg = bus.new_method_call(
+        "org.freedesktop.systemd1", "/org/freedesktop/systemd1",
+        "org.freedesktop.systemd1.Manager", "StartUnit");
+    msg.append(sysdUnit, "replace");
+    bus.call_noreply(msg);
+}
